Where does the Ghost Bus Tour start?

The Ghost Bus Tours London departure point is at 8 Northumberland Avenue, outside the Grand Hotel and opposite the Sherlock Holmes Pub. Unlike a fixed attraction, the Ghost Bus travels around central London once the tour begins, so you only need to navigate to this meeting point.

  • Address: 8 Northumberland Avenue, London WC2N 5BY [Find on map]
  • Meeting point: Outside the Grand Hotel, opposite the Sherlock Holmes Pub
  • Nearest Tube: Charing Cross
  • Alternative Tube: Embankment
  • Area: Trafalgar Square / Westminster
  • Tour duration: Around 75 minutes
  • Good to know: The bus departs from the street outside the Grand Hotel rather than from a conventional bus terminal, so look for the Ghost Bus at the designated meeting point on Northumberland Avenue.

How to reach the Ghost Bus Tours starting point?

The departure point is in central London, just off Trafalgar Square, making it easy to reach by Tube, train or bus. Charing Cross is the simplest option for most visitors, while Embankment works well if you are arriving on the Circle or District lines.

  • From Charing Cross: Take the Bakerloo or Northern line to Charing Cross. The departure point at Northumberland Avenue is about a 2–3-minute walk from the station.
  • From Embankment: Take the Bakerloo, Northern, Circle or District line to Embankment. From here, walk towards Northumberland Avenue and allow roughly 4–5 minutes to reach the meeting point.
  • Best option: Charing Cross is the closest and simplest Tube stop, especially if you are unfamiliar with central London.
  • Charing Cross Station: Take a Southeastern mainline train to London Charing Cross, then walk towards Trafalgar Square and Northumberland Avenue.
  • The station is only a few minutes from the departure point, making this the easiest option if you are arriving by National Rail.
  • Allow 5–10 minutes from the station so you have time to locate the bus before departure

Several London bus routes stop around Trafalgar Square, Charing Cross and Northumberland Avenue, including routes 9, 15, 23, 24, 26, 87, 91, 139 and 176, depending on the stop and direction.

  • Closest area: Look for stops around Northumberland Avenue / Trafalgar Square or Charing Cross Station.
  • From Charing Cross: Walk towards Trafalgar Square and continue onto Northumberland Avenue.
  • Night buses: Several night routes also serve the Charing Cross and Trafalgar Square area, useful for reaching the departure area before later tour times.

If you’re driving from the London Eye, the Ghost Bus departure point at 8 Northumberland Avenue is roughly a 5–10-minute drive, depending on traffic.

  • From the London Eye: Head north towards Westminster Bridge, then follow signs towards Whitehall and Trafalgar Square.
  • Continue along Whitehall, then turn left onto Northumberland Avenue towards the Strand.
  • 8 Northumberland Avenue is on the left, outside the Grand Hotel and opposite the Sherlock Holmes Pub.
  • Driving time: Around 5–10 minutes without heavy traffic; central London congestion can make the journey considerably longer.
  • Parking: There is limited parking around Northumberland Avenue, so use a nearby public car park and walk to the meeting point rather than relying on street parking.

Getting to the Ghost Bus meeting point from nearby landmarks

The departure point is close to several popular central London landmarks, so you can easily combine the tour with sightseeing beforehand.

  • From Trafalgar Square: Walk towards Northumberland Avenue; the Grand Hotel is only a few minutes away.
  • From Leicester Square: Walk south towards Trafalgar Square, then continue onto Northumberland Avenue.
  • From Covent Garden: Walk towards Strand and then Northumberland Avenue, or take a short Tube journey to Charing Cross.
  • From the London Eye: Cross Westminster Bridge or Waterloo Bridge area and continue towards Embankment and Northumberland Avenue.
  • From Westminster: Walk along Whitehall towards Trafalgar Square, then turn onto Northumberland Avenue.

Handy tips for reaching the Ghost Bus Tour departure point

  • Arrive early: Aim to reach the meeting point at least 15–20 minutes before departure. Some booking information specifically advises arriving 20 minutes early, and the bus may not wait for late passengers.
  • Use Charing Cross: It is the simplest station for the departure point and gives you the shortest walk.
  • Look for the Grand Hotel: The meeting point is outside the hotel on Northumberland Avenue, rather than at a conventional sightseeing-bus terminal.
  • Check your ticket: Confirm your booked departure time before travelling, as evening departure times can vary by date.
  • Allow extra time by car: Central London traffic can make an otherwise short journey unpredictable.
  • Plan for the return: The Ghost Bus is a circular sightseeing tour, so check your ticket or booking information for the current finishing point rather than assuming it returns to the exact starting spot.
